The Albert Park circuit, a temporary semi-street layout, stretches over an exhilarating 5.278 kilometers, challenging drivers with its unique combination of speed and technical precision. This track is notorious for its bumpy surface and fluctuating grip levels, as the asphalt evolves throughout the race. With an average speed exceeding 235 km/h, thanks to Lewis Hamilton’s phenomenal pole lap in 2018, the tension is palpable as drivers wrestle with the demands of this high-speed arena.

Significant changes were implemented ahead of the 2022 race, including modifications to several corners that now make the track 23 meters shorter than before. With 14 turns replacing the previous 16, this revamped layout injects fresh excitement into the competition, leaving fans on the edge of their seats!
